

如果您无法下载资料,请参考说明:
1、部分资料下载需要金币,请确保您的账户上有足够的金币
2、已购买过的文档,再次下载不重复扣费
3、资料包下载后请先用软件解压,在使用对应软件打开
一种基于身份的短数字签名方案 基于身份的短数字签名方案 摘要: 近年来,随着信息技术的迅猛发展,数字签名的安全性和效率成为了一个重要的问题。传统的基于身份的数字签名方案通常具有较长的签名长度和较高的计算复杂度,这对于移动设备和资源受限的环境来说是不可行的。因此,本论文提出了一种基于身份的短数字签名方案,旨在提高签名的效率和安全性,并且适用于移动设备等资源受限的场景。 1.引言 基于身份的数字签名是一种在数字通信中广泛使用的密码技术,它用于验证信息的完整性、真实性和不可抵赖性。传统的数字签名方案通常使用基于大数模运算的加密算法,这导致了较长的签名长度和高的计算复杂度。在资源受限的环境下,这些方案不再适用于快速且安全地生成数字签名。因此,基于身份的短数字签名方案应运而生。 2.相关工作 在过去的几十年中,许多学者提出了基于身份的短数字签名方案。这些方案主要集中在减小签名长度和计算复杂度上,以提高签名的效率和安全性。某些方案使用了零知识证明和双线性对等高级密码学技术,从而实现了可靠的签名算法。然而,这些方案在实践中存在一些问题,如高的存储需求和复杂的密钥管理。因此,仍然需要进一步研究和改进现有的基于身份的短数字签名方案。 3.提出的方案 本论文提出了一种基于身份的短数字签名方案,主要包括以下几个步骤: -密钥生成:系统管理员生成公钥和私钥,并将公钥分发给所有用户。 -用户注册:每个用户在注册时,生成一个唯一的身份标识符,并将其与其公钥绑定。该身份标识符将用于生成用户的数字签名。 -数字签名生成:用户使用私钥对消息进行签名,并生成一个短的数字签名,该签名将与身份标识符一起发送给接收者。 -数字签名验证:接收者使用相应的公钥和身份标识符验证签名的真实性和完整性。 4.方案的安全性和效率分析 为了评估提出的基于身份的短数字签名方案的安全性和效率,我们对其进行了详细的分析。在安全性方面,我们证明了该方案具有抗碰撞、抗伪造和抗篡改的能力。在效率方面,我们比较了该方案与传统的基于大数模运算的数字签名方案,并发现该方案具有更短的签名长度和更低的计算复杂度。 5.拓展和改进 尽管我们的基于身份的短数字签名方案在效率和安全性方面已经取得了一定的成果,但仍然存在一些改进的空间。例如,我们可以进一步优化签名生成算法,以提高签名的速度。此外,我们还可以研究如何减少密钥管理的复杂性,并提供更好的用户隐私保护。 6.结论 本论文提出了一种基于身份的短数字签名方案,旨在提高签名的效率和安全性,并适用于移动设备等资源受限的环境。通过对方案的安全性和效率进行分析,我们发现该方案具有更短的签名长度和更低的计算复杂度。然而,仍然需要进一步研究和改进该方案,以适应不同环境中的应用需求。 参考文献: [1]Boneh,D.,&Franklin,M.(2001).Identity-basedencryptionfromtheweilpairing.SIAMJournalonComputing,32(3),586-615. [2]Liu,J.K.,&Au,M.H.(2014).Securityandperformanceanalysisofanewidentitybasedsignatureschemefrombilinearpairings.Computers&security,43,138-150. [3]Zhang,M.,Deng,R.H.,&Chen,R.(2015).Ubisign:Anefficientidentity‐basedsignatureschemeforwirelesssensornetworks.SecurityandCommunicationNetworks,8(6),953-967. [4]Choi,J.H.,&Chow,S.S.(2006).Identity‐basedonline/offlinesignatureschemewithsignaturerecovery.IEEproceedings-InformationSecurity,153(3),100-108.

快乐****蜜蜂
实名认证
内容提供者


最近下载